Select Brand:

Show All


£5.98

Dispatch on next business day

£4.22

Dispatch on next business day

£118.49

Dispatch on next business day

£6.63

Dispatch on next business day

£328.79

Dispatch on next business day

£18.04

Dispatch on next business day

£6.63

Dispatch on next business day

£1.70

Dispatch on next business day

£3.61

Dispatch on next business day

£6.14

Dispatch on next business day

£464.83

Dispatch on next business day

£8.47

Dispatch on next business day